Guide to Clark County Jail, Arkansas

Overview of the Facility

The Clark County Jail located in Arkadelphia, Arkansas, serves as the detention center for adult inmates who have been arrested in the county. This facility handles both pre-trial detainees and those sentenced for crimes. The jail strives to provide a safe, secure, and humane environment for both inmates and staff.

How to Locate an Inmate

To locate an inmate at Clark County Jail, you can use the inmate locator feature on the Sheriff's Office website or call the jail directly at the phone number provided.

Visitation Information

Visitors must be on the inmate’s approved visitation list. Visitation hours vary by the inmate's housing assignment. All visitors must present a valid ID and adhere to the dress code and rules.

General Visitation Hours: Sunday and Wednesday, 8:00 AM - 8:00 PM. You must call the facility to confirm the exact visiting hours for specific inmates.

How to Send Money

Family and friends can send money to inmates via a secure payment system known as TouchPay. Funds can be added online, by phone, or through kiosks located at the jail.

Online Payment: TouchPay Direct

Phone Calls and Video Options

Inmates can make outgoing calls using a prepaid account or collect calls. The jail also offers video visitation services, which can be scheduled and accessed through the jail’s telecommunication provider.

Inmate Services and Programs

The Clark County Jail provides various programs including educational courses, religious services, and mental health support to assist with inmate rehabilitation and well-being.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: What items can I bring to an inmate at Clark County Jail?

You are allowed to bring prescription medications with proper documentation and approval, but personal items and foods are typically not allowed. Please check with the facility for detailed information.

Q2: How can I find out if someone has been arrested in Clark County?

To find out if someone has been arrested in Clark County, you may check the local police department’s arrest log or use the inmate locator on the Sheriff’s Office website.
